Job Description

This Shift Manager position is an integral part of a well-established restaurant that prides itself on delivering exceptional customer service and maintaining high operational standards. The restaurant is committed to creating a welcoming environment where quality, efficiency, and customer satisfaction are key priorities. As a popular dining destination, the establishment emphasizes teamwork, professionalism, and consistent training to enhance both staff development and guest experiences. The company offers employment on a full-time basis, creating a stable work environment with opportunities for career growth within the hospitality sector.

The Shift Manager is the first management level role within the restaurant's hierarchy, responsible for overseeing opening and closing duties and supporting day-to-day operations. This role plays a critical part in ensuring the restaurant runs smoothly and meets established benchmarks for quality and service. In addition to routine managerial tasks, the Shift Manager acts as a frontline leader who fosters a positive work culture and serves as a key communicator between crew members and higher management. The position demands leadership in supervising and training the team, managing operational tasks, and enhancing customer satisfaction through effective service delivery.

A typical workday for the Shift Manager involves collaborating closely with the restaurant management team to execute operational procedures while monitoring compliance with company policies focused on customer delight. The role encompasses a diverse set of responsibilities including cash handling, performing walk-throughs to check readiness for opening, closing, or busy periods, and addressing Voice of the Customer (VOC) feedback to improve the guest experience. The Shift Manager ensures all crew members uphold food safety standards and are continually trained to maintain high hygiene and safety levels.

The position requires multitasking abilities in a dynamic, fast-paced environment often exposed to temperature fluctuations and noise. Physical stamina is essential as the role involves prolonged standing, lifting up to 50 pounds, bending, and other physical activities. The ability to stay composed under pressure and provide clear, direct communication is crucial to maintaining team efficiency and guest satisfaction.

Moreover, the Shift Manager is expected to onboard new hires and work with scheduling to guarantee adequate staffing for all shifts, which is vital for maintaining smooth restaurant operations. The role also may include acting as the Operations Leader when required, taking on additional supervisory responsibilities to ensure overall restaurant effectiveness. This challenging yet rewarding role offers a pathway for advancement within the restaurant's management team while contributing to a dynamic and service-oriented workplace.

Job Duties

  • Train, monitor, and reinforce food safety procedures to crew members
  • Act as Cash Manager as needed, including setting up cash register(s) at open and verifying cash at close
  • Perform walk-thru to ensure restaurant is ready to open/close and/or rush-ready
  • Work with Restaurant Management team to train, develop and communicate with crew members and Team Trainers through team huddles, manager meetings, etc
  • Supervise crew members and Team Trainers in a way that maximizes retention
  • Supervise, coordinate and delegate the execution of operations tasks and ensure compliance with all Company policies and procedures to "Delight Every Customer"
  • Work with Restaurant Management team to ensure quality, production and service standards are met and to create a safe, efficient and professional environment for customer and other employees
  • Help execute appropriate shift-specific procedures according to DOP
  • Assist the Restaurant Management team in maintaining proper coverage via crew member schedules to ensure that the restaurant attains/exceeds all customer service standards
  • Follow up and ensure resolution of VOC issues as needed
  • Onboard new hires in Workday
